Output 753c39bcc6531bfaa1ef23d8cd2a6a7a22d53774d60e34f9775fd20fe6b45d63:0

value
254052867
script pubkey
OP_0 OP_PUSHBYTES_20 48ee3e96e18583edbb348755fc7eeecff87df6f7
address
bc1qfrhra9hpskp7mwe5sa2lclhwelu8mahhxza6es
transaction
753c39bcc6531bfaa1ef23d8cd2a6a7a22d53774d60e34f9775fd20fe6b45d63
spent
true